"boneca" meaning in Portuguese

See boneca in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Noun

IPA: /boˈnɛ.kɐ/ [Brazil], /buˈnɛ.kɐ/ [Brazil], /boˈnɛ.kɐ/ [Brazil], /buˈnɛ.kɐ/ [Brazil], /boˈnɛ.ka/ [Southern-Brazil], /buˈnɛ.kɐ/ [Portugal] Forms: bonecas [plural], bonecra [alternative]
Rhymes: -ɛkɐ Etymology: Uncertain; see the Galician cognate. Maybe from Vulgar Latin *munnecca, *bunnecca, which also yielded Spanish muñeca, but meanings other than 'doll' (and derivates) don't match.   1. doll (a toy in the form of a human) Tags: feminine Categories (topical): Toys

  2. (figurative) a very pretty or well-dressed woman Tags: feminine, figuratively Categories (topical): Toys

  3. (colloquial, derogatory) a homosexual male Tags: colloquial, derogatory, feminine

  4. a ball or sack of cloth containing a substance, like dye, water or spices Tags: feminine Categories (topical): Toys
